Publicis May Distribute Funds to Sharholders, Levy Tells Figaro 2014-02-13 18:43:54.3 GMT

By Vidya Root Feb. 13 (Bloomberg) -- CEO Maurice Levy told French daily Le Figaro in an interview that the Publicis-Omnicom merger will result in $2 billion in cash available. * The new company will slow its pace of acquisitions because it has a good range of complimentary assets: Levy * The merged company will seek to distribute 35% of its profit to shareholders and will probably put in place a share- buyback program, Levy said: Figaro * Publicis will not become American, Levy said: Figaro * The Badinter family has no intention of selling its stake: Levy.
